1. Prioritize Candy Safety
Before letting kids dive into their candy haul, it’s important to check all treats for any signs of tampering. Inspect wrappers for holes or tears, and when in doubt, throw it out. Additionally:
- Look Out for Allergens: If your child has a food allergy, double-check candy labels before consuming. Nuts, dairy, and gluten are common allergens found in many treats. Consider bringing safe, allergen-free treats along if they have strict dietary needs.
- The Teal Pumpkin Project: Some homes place a teal pumpkin outside to signify that they offer non-food treats, which are safe for kids with allergies. Keep an eye out for these homes to avoid any unwanted reactions.
2. Costume Safety Essentials
From face paints to accessories, costumes are a big part of Halloween fun. Here’s how to make sure they’re safe:

- Choose Non-Flammable Costumes: Many Halloween costumes, especially homemade ones, can be flammable. Look for flame-resistant materials, and keep costumes away from open flames, such as candles and fire pits.

4. Protecting Against Cold and Flu
Fall is also flu season, and a Halloween party or trick-or-treating crowd can easily lead to colds or the flu. Getting a flu shot early can help protect everyone during Halloween festivities.
